Job Title: Psychiatrist

We are seeking a highly skilled Psychiatrist to join our team at the Colorado Coalition for the Homeless. As a member of our multi-disciplinary clinical team, you will provide consultation to Primary Care Medical Providers and Masters'- and Doctoral-level Behavioral Health Providers, as well as provide longer-term psychiatric care to individuals who are homeless or at-risk.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Provide direct psychiatric care, including new patient evaluations, follow-up care, and care coordination
  • Work closely with Behavioral Health Providers to provide phone and face-to-face consultations to Primary Care Medical Providers
  • Provide urgent/crisis care to individuals with severe and persistent illness, as coordinated by Behavioral Health Providers
  • Make diagnostic assessments consistent with DSM5 and/or ICD10, taking into account the patient's economic and housing circumstances, medical conditions, and substance use disorders
  • Develop individualized treatment plans to address the patient's goals and objectives
  • Coordinate care with the patient's other providers, both within the Colorado Coalition for the Homeless and at outside agencies
Requirements:
  • Medical Degree or Doctor of Osteopathy degree from an accredited school of medicine
  • Successful completion of a psychiatric residency at an ACGME accredited program
  • Current board certification or board exam eligibility in Psychiatry
  • Active, unrestricted Colorado Medical License
  • Active DEA license
  • Experience in working with individuals who live in poverty, especially those who are or have been homeless
